CHI-TOWN SQUARES
The purposes for which the corporation is organized are to provide educational instruction in modern western square dancing; to encourage uniformity of terms and usage of square dance movements and figures as outlined by CALLERLAB; to enhance the image of gay, lesbian, bisexual and transgendered people, especially in the international square dance community; to foster the exchange of ideas and information with respect to square dancing among its members and the members of other square dance organizations; and to support and encourage the growth of its membership through educational, social, and recreational activities.
